gpt4 book ai didi

c++ - 不规则形状的 OpenCV 直方图

转载 作者:搜寻专家 更新时间:2023-10-31 02:22:12 26 4
gpt4 key购买 nike

我对 OpenCV 比较陌生。我想知道是否有可能获得 findcontour 找到的轮廓(可以是完美的矩形或不规则形状)的直方图。

提前致谢。

编辑:

这正是我想要实现的目标。我想分析轮廓区域以检测缺陷(通过分析区域的直方图?)并声明有缺陷或良好。附上图片。

很好的样本。 (检测到的轮廓以灰色勾勒)

enter image description here

有缺陷的 sample 。 (左上角附近的缺陷)

enter image description here

最佳答案

您可能会误用直方图。

图像的

Contour应该是一个二进制值的无色矩阵,不代表像素的灰度级,而是边界。同时,直方图 是一种用于分析像素灰度值在 2D 图像中的分布情况的工具,不是吗?

因此,为什么您要描绘可能无法帮助您分析图像的二值矩阵的直方图?但是,直方图不是轮廓分析的正确工具。

您可能从直方图中得到的应该只是一个双柱直方图,因为等高线矩阵仅包含二进制值。这可能对分析没有帮助。

关于c++ - 不规则形状的 OpenCV 直方图,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30566627/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com